Output 46de2394f95e2b6028a1e3c84c181ec06f5e36d3f6b319bf14d5d66992d63689:18

value
423060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c763762040e64297ad74ce3e7920ff08e65222a OP_EQUAL
address
3MniCZXpWD7cKWjiqmgREpm68vnL56mQdt
transaction
46de2394f95e2b6028a1e3c84c181ec06f5e36d3f6b319bf14d5d66992d63689
spent
true